10. The Santa Clause

Starring Tim Allen, Judge Reinfolrd, Wendy Crewson

This is a set of three, but personally, I believe the first is the best. It is about a man, Scott Calvin, who tries to reconnect with his young son, Charlie, at Christmas, and along the way ends up becoming Santa Claus. This is a tale that has some sad moments, but in the end, it follows the hero motif and shows us how everyone can stand to believe in Santa Claus for a little while.

9. Deck the Halls

Starring Matthew Broderick, Danny DeVito, Kristin Chenoworth

My cousins and I watch this movie every year on Christmas day. It's about two neighbors who compete to have the best Christmas lights in the world, ones that can be seen from space. It’s based off of the song "Deck the Halls," and is a funny family movie, fit for all ages.

8. Jingle All the Way

Starring Arnold Schwarzenegger, Sinbad, Phil Hartman

This movie is properly the most different on the list. In it, a dad tries every way possible to get a toy that he promised to his son. It's definitely the most materialistic on the list, but shows how important love is at Christmas time.

7. Rudolph the Red-Nosed Reindeer

Starring Billie Mae Richards, Burl Ives, Larry D. Mann

This movie is about the lovable Rudolf, and is based off the Christmas song with the same name. Rudolf feels unloved by those around him, and goes on a journey with many mythical creatures to begin believing in himself. It’s an adorable Christmas classic, and is a great Christmas movie which inspired many more.

6. How the Grinch Stole Christmas

Starring Jim Carrey, Taylor Momsen, Kelley

This is a movie about a man who hates Christmas, and tries to stop it from happening. This movie is on the list due to the fact that it’s the only one based off of a Dr. Seuss book, along with the 1960’s animated classic.

5. Elf

Starring Will Ferrell, James Caan, Bob Newhart

We all know this Christmas classic about a man who lived his life in the North Pole as an elf, and now must adapt to life as a human in New York, while connecting with his birth father. This made the list for its many jokes, entertainment value, and stunning cast.

4. Home Alone/Home Alone 2

Starring Macaulay Culkin, Joe Pesci, Daniel Stern

These are a series of movies about a young boy, Kevin Macallister, trying to protect his house from robbers at Christmas time. This is a laughable Christmas movie, one about friendship, protection, and Christmas. This movie is filled with Christmas joy and enjoyable moments between unlikely characters.

3. Santa Claus is Comin’ to Town

Starring Fred Astire, Mickey Roone, Keenan Wynn

This is one of the oldest on the list, and is about the origins of Santa Claus, where he must decipher a way to deliver toys to the people of a town where happiness and toys are banned. It’s a great origin story, and my mother’s personal favorite. It has stop-animation, and involves many fairy-tale creatures.

2. The Year Without a Santa Clause

Starring Shirley Booth, Mickey Rooney, Dick Shawn

This is the Christmas classic starring the Miser Brothers. The story follows two elves, Jingle and Jangle, as they go in search of Christmas cheer, as Santa has quit because this is no Christmas cheer left in the world. It’s a feel-good movie, and entertaining for all ages. I believe it is the best animated movie of the season, as it has an amazing score, many familiar characters, and has the stop-animation that so many other adorable Christmas classics are know for.

1. The Polar Express

Starring Tom Hanks, Chris Coppola, Michael Jeter

This is my all-time favorite Christmas movie. I love the music, especially the hot chocolate song, along with the plot. It follows a young boy as he embarks on an adventure to the North Pole on a mythical train that takes Children to see Santa. The animation is insane, and so is the fact that this movie also resides over “Christmas Magic”.

These movies will put you right into the Christmas spirit!
